【Daily Question】Utilities - Water Supply and Drainage - 20200320

This post was last edited by hesonchang214 on 2020-3-20 at 10:11. Among the following statements regarding the purpose of installing ventilation ducts inside buildings, which one is incorrect? A. Maintain pressure balance within the drainage pipes to prevent damage to the water seal due to pressure fluctuations. B. Remove toxic and harmful gases outside the building. C. Reduce noise in the drainage system. D. Assist in collecting wastewater and draining it outside the building. Answer: D. A, B, and C are the purposes for installing vent pipes in the system; therefore, they are not the correct answers. Option D is not the purpose of installing vent pipes, nor does it comply with the provisions of Article 4.6.7 of the current Code for Design of Building Water Supply and Drainage Systems. If a vent pipe is used to carry other types of drainage, it not only reduces the cross-sectional area available for ventilation but also creates new pressure fluctuations within the drainage stack; a vent pipe should be used solely for ventilation purposes
